Summary:

We are seeking a passionate and dynamic Program Coordinator to lead our Specialized Supportive Housing and Community Living Services programs. This is the opportunity to meaningfully impact the lives of our Persons Served while overseeing program operations and ensuring excellence in the service delivery.

In this role, you will be responsible for empowering teams through trauma‑informed leadership, including training, scheduling, and participation in recruitment. You will support crisis situations, maintain strong relationships with Persons Served, their families, and community partners, and play a key role in fostering a positive, collaborative work environment.

If you are adaptable, thrive in fast‑paced settings, and are committed to professionalism and excellence, we want to hear from you!

About Axis Family Resources Ltd.:

Axis Family Resources Ltd. is a leading British Columbia‑based social services organization using a trauma‑informed lens. We have maintained our CARF accreditation since 2003 and COR certification since 2023. Axis encourages promotion from within and invests in our people through ongoing training and career development.

Qualifications & Requirements:
  • Minimum of a Diploma in a related human or social services field
  • 3 years recent related experience, including 1 year supervisory experience (or an equivalent combination of education, training, and experience)
  • Specific training in behavioural modification, children under 12 years of age with support needs, attachment‑based parenting, and relationship‑based interventions (trauma‑informed practice)
  • Effective written and verbal communication
  • Clear Criminal Record Check (agency conducted, expenses covered)
  • Valid BC driver’s licence, reliable vehicle, and safe driving record
